intraoperative radiotherapy Radiation treatment given during an operation that takes place inside the body

intraoperative The period of time during a surgical procedure. (see Preoperative, Postoperative and Perioperative)

intraoperative occurring, carried out, or encountered in the course of surgery.

intraoperative a. the collection, processing, and reinfusion of a patient's blood shed from a wound or body cavity during surgery.

intraoperative r. the use of a single high dose of radiation at the time of surgery as adjuvant therapy in tumor resection.
